Congratulations to Raúl del Águila, co-founder of Pachamama Coffee Cooperative. International Honoree Raúl del Águila is a Peruvian Fair Trade pioneer distinguished for his work as a founder and general manager of one of the oldest Fair Trade cooperatives in Latin America, COCLA (Agrarian Coffee Cooperative), representing 8,500 small-scale producers.

Raúl has dedicated his life to working in the areas of agricultural diversity and sustainability, education and healthcare. He is president of CLAC, the Latin American and Caribbean Network of Small Fair Trade Producers, representing 200,000 families, or more than 1,000,000 people. He is also one of only two board members from the Americas of FLO, the Fairtrade Labeling Organization International.
